Ceiling fan mounting services involve securely installing or replacing ceiling fans in residential and commercial properties. This process includes attaching the fan to the ceiling, ensuring it is properly balanced, and connecting the necessary electrical components for safe operation. Skilled service providers handle the work carefully to ensure the fan is mounted at the correct height and angle, providing optimal airflow and functionality. Proper installation not only enhances the room’s comfort but also helps prevent issues like wobbling or noisy operation that can occur with improper mounting.

Many common problems can be addressed through professional ceiling fan mounting. For example, a fan that wobbles or makes excessive noise often indicates an installation issue or an unsteady mounting. Additionally, ceiling fans that are poorly installed may pose safety risks or fail to operate efficiently, leading to increased energy costs. Service providers can troubleshoot and resolve these issues by adjusting or replacing mounting brackets, ensuring the fan is securely attached to a suitable ceiling structure, and verifying electrical connections. This helps prolong the lifespan of the fan and ensures it functions safely and effectively.

The overview below groups typical Ceiling Fan Mounting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For routine ceiling fan mounting or minor adjustments, local contractors typically charge between $100 and $250. Many small projects fall within this range, especially when no additional wiring or structural work is needed.

Standard Mounting Services - Installing a ceiling fan in an existing fixture or replacing an old unit usually costs between $250 and $600.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all into the middle of this range.

Full Replacement - When replacing an existing ceiling fan with a new model, costs often range from $300 to $800, depending on the fan type and mounting complexity. Larger or more custom installations can push costs higher but are less common.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ex ceiling fan mounting jobs that involve additional wiring, structural modifications, or specialty fixtures can reach $1,000 or more. These projects are typically less frequent and vary widely based on sc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of ceiling fan mounting services are available? Local contractors offer a variety of mounting options, including flush mount, downrod mount, and angled ceiling installation to suit different ceiling types and fan models.

Can ceiling fans be installed on sloped or vaulted ceilings? Yes, many local service providers can handle mounting fans on sloped or vaulted ceilings using specialized brackets and hardware designed for such angles.

What should I consider before choosing a ceiling fan mounting service? It’s important to ensure the service provider has experience with your ceiling type and fan model, and that they use appropriate mounting hardware for safety and stability.

Are ceiling fan mounting services suitable for outdoor or damp locations? Yes, there are contractors who specialize in installing fans designed for outdoor or damp environments, ensuring proper mounting and weather-resistant hardware.

How do local service providers handle ceiling fan mounting in existing ceilings? They typically assess the ceiling structure, select the appropriate mounting hardware, and securely install the fan to ensure proper balance and function.
